The Wizarding World expanded in dramatic fashion with the release of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ald. As the sequel to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them, this film shifts the tone from a whimsical creature adventure to a darker, politically charged fantasy drama. The second installment,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ald, takes place a year after the events of the first film. Gellert Grindelwald, a powerful and notorious dark wizard, has escaped from prison and is seeking to recruit followers to his cause.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ald (2018) is a visually stunning but narratively overstuffed chapter in the Wizarding World saga. While it succeeds in expanding the lore and introducing compelling new versions of classic characters, it often feels more like a two-hour trailer for future installments than a complete, standalone film.
